Kimi and Missè’s Cafe “Truce” Looked Civil — But It Felt Completely Fake

They clinked glasses, They said the right things. But something about Kimi and Missè’s café meeting felt very, very off.

The Birkin Bag Icebreaker.. The lunch started awkwardly but politely. Missè even admitted Kimi’s Birkin helped her “hate” her lunch date a little less.

They ordered burrata salad and tried to act normal. For a second, it almost looked like real progress.

Then Came the Non-Apology , Kimi opened up by saying the whole drama was “insignificant” and had been “magnified” into something it didn’t need to be.

Missè was honest in return: “I felt really sad and disrespected. I felt that you didn’t value my feelings.”

Kimi’s response? “Now I realize you’re much more sensitive, and I will be aware of that.”

This Wasn’t an Apology — It Was Damage Control…Let’s be real.

Kimi didn’t take back what she said in the cab after the winery. She didn’t admit dismissing Missè’s story about her brother’s murder was cruel. Instead, she basically told Missè she’s too sensitive.

Missè said she appreciated it and told the camera she was “happy to close that chapter.” But her face and tone suggested she was trying to convince herself more than anyone else.

This Pattern Has Been Building Since the Winery… This isn’t the first time these two have clashed over emotional depth.

From the moment Missè opened up at the winery, Kimi has made it clear she hates “Debbie Downer” energy and prefers to party through everything. The paint-and-sip in Episode 4 proved how quickly that attitude turns explosive.

The café lunch was supposed to fix it. Instead, it just papered over a crack that’s only getting wider.

The Group Is Already Watching Closely .. While Kimi and Missè were having their awkward peace talk, the rest of the ladies were split into two warring dinner parties — one gossiping hard, the other speculating about the gossip.

Myka looked deeply uncomfortable the entire time. Even Lottie joked about FaceTiming the other group to tell them to “stop bitching.”

Longleat Will Probably Blow It Up… The mid-season teaser already showed more tension coming at Emma’s Longleat estate.

With the whole group together again — including the “psychotic bitch” line we’ve been waiting for since Episode 1 — it feels inevitable that Kimi and Missè’s half-hearted peace will be tested immediately.

One wrong look, one careless comment, and that café clink of glasses could turn into another full-blown fight.

Right now, the truce looks more like a timeout than real resolution And in this group, timeouts never last long.
